Abstract

With the aim of promoting knowledge of geomorphology through a tool that can be used by society as a whole, in a geomorphology course of geological degree project-based learning (PBL) and gamification were incorporated as an innovative teaching-learning methodology. The implementation of the project was based on the creation of a board which incorporated the gamification at the moment of using the created game which proved to be a viable learning tool which contributes to the acquisition of geomorphological knowledge, improves the analytical abilities, creativity and motivation in students. Due to the technological simplicity and economic accessibility of the game created, it is expected that society has the possibility of approaching geology, becoming in a better knowledge of its natural environment.
